# JavaScript Testing Patterns Comprehensive guide for implementing robust testing strategies in JavaScript/TypeScript applications using modern testing frameworks and best practices. ## Use this skill when - Setting up test infrastructure for new projects - Writing unit tests for functions and classes - Creating integration tests for APIs and services - Implementing end-to-end tests for user flows - Mocking external dependencies and APIs - Testing React, Vue, or other frontend components - Implementing test-driven development (TDD) - Setting up continuous testing in CI/CD pipelines ## Do not use this skill when - The task is unrelated to javascript testing patterns - You need a different domain or tool outside this scope ## Instructions - Clarify goals, constraints, and required inputs. - Apply relevant best practices and validate outcomes. - Provide actionable steps and verification. - If detailed examples are required, open `resources/implementation-playbook.md`. ## Resources - `resources/implementation-playbook.md` for detailed patterns and examples. ## Limitations - Use this skill only when the task clearly matches the scope described above. - Do not treat the output as a substitute for environment-specific validation, testing, or expert review. - Stop and ask for clarification if required inputs, permissions, safety boundaries, or success criteria are missing.
